Nice tank, Would look lovely if you could add some live plants, Vallis is a nice and easy one to grow. Vallis as it grows also helps to keep the water quality good.

Most heaters that come with a tank are not up for the job anyway, best to get a heater that's slightly more over powered for the tank size, that way the heater doesn't have to work as hard. On some of my tanks I run two heaters just in case.
